Transaction 141556a20076ef55cd5780e5f9bfbcb9dc3d40b3dad11fdd090d69c06692469b
1 Input
1 Output
-
141556a20076ef55cd5780e5f9bfbcb9dc3d40b3dad11fdd090d69c06692469b:0
- value
- 28561
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f4640ecd6bba52d1fdc775cf437884b4a92bb97d OP_EQUAL
- address
- 3PyEfVMh68NhkFosEBrac5adDo6HtDtYD7